4 killed in train accident in Sri Lanka

COLOMBO, Feb. 5 (Xinhua) -- Four people were killed and two others seriously injured when a train collided with a lorry in Angulana, around 16 km away from capital Colombo on Monday, police said.

The train had been on its way to Galle in southern Sri Lanka.

The victims and the injured had been rushed to a nearby hospital.

The accident caused delays along the southern railway line. Police have launched investigations. Enditem
